zoukankan      html  css  js  c++  java
  • linux安装mysql

    安装前,检测系统是否自带mysql

    rpm -qa | grep mysql
    如果你系统有安装,可以选择进行卸载
    rpm -e mysql //普通删除模式,它会将所依赖的文件一起删除
    rpm -e --nodeps mysql //只删除自身

    一、下载

      官网:http://dev.mysql.com/downloads/mysql/

       通过命令:$ wget http://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.17-linux-glibc2.5-x86_64.tar.gz


    二、解压安装

      1. 创建/usr/local/mysql 文件夹

      2. 解压

       $ tar -xzvf /data/software/mysql-5.7.17-linux-glibc2.5-x86_64.tar.gz

      3. 初始化mysql

        $ mysqld --initialize

      4. 验证是否安装成功

        $ mysqladmin --version  #如果没有任何提示,则安装失败

        $ systemctl start mysql

      5. 查看mysql运行状态

        $ systemctl status mysql

    三、登录mysql

      $ mysql -u root -p

      #mysql第一次安装成功 默认是没有密码的(也有mysql在初始化的时候,有一个初始密码,我暂时没有遇见过),需要重新设置密码

      $ set password =password("123456");

    四、系统启动时自动启动mysql服务

    1 加入到系统服务
    chkconfig -add mysql
    2 自动启动
    chkconfig mysql on
    3 查询列表
    chkconfig
     说明:如果都没关闭,值为off时,则设置失败

    五、开启远程访问

      百度自查

  • 相关阅读:
    ES6变量的解构赋值
    ES6新增内容
    Rvalue references
    range-based for statement
    Space in Template Expression, nullptr, and auto
    Type Alias、noexcept、override、final
    Variadic Template
    =default =delete
    为什么不要特化函数模版?
    boost::noncopyable 的作用
  • 原文地址:https://www.cnblogs.com/FondWang/p/11666345.html
Copyright © 2011-2022 走看看